15 fully funded PhD positions: 15 fully funded PhD positions are available as part of the Marie Curie Doctoral Training Network (MSCA-DN) REALISE, focusing on the intersection of igneous petrology and machine learning to address challenges in volcanology and critical metal deposits.

Eligibility/Qualification

  • No prior PhD degree at the time of recruitment.
  • Must not have resided or engaged in main activities in the host country for more than 12 months within the 36 months prior to recruitment.
  • Strong motivation for interdisciplinary research in Earth Sciences and ML/AI.
  • Excellent English communication skills.

Description

Each position offers a fully funded 36-month PhD fellowship within the MSCA framework. Candidates will receive international secondments, advanced training, and competitive employment conditions. Remuneration includes a living allowance, mobility allowance, and family allowance (if eligible), adjusted by country coefficients.
